The Champalimaud Centre for the Unknown (Champalimaud Foundation)is a research institute based in Lisbon focused in biomedical science particularly in the fields of cancer research and neuroscience.

The Foundation houses a fully equipped auditorium with 400 seats to be used for congresses, conventions, conferences or meetings hosted by the Foundation or by 3rd partys.
The facility is available for commercial hire.

Since the inauguration in October 2010 the Foundation has hosted several congresses and conventions focused on Medical investigation (Medicine: Ways of Life, International Neuroscience Meeting, Cancer Research Symposium, etc...) but also 3rd party Conventions like the 2nd Congresso Mundial do Sobreiro e da Cortiça (World Congress of Cork).
